U.S. stock futures slipped as oil prices extended their gains amid escalating Middle East supply concerns, with investors also awaiting fresh producer price index data and Oracle's earnings report. The combination of rising energy costs and looming economic data had added to market caution heading into the release. The August producer price index subsequently came in largely as expected, rising in line with consensus estimates, though underlying details showed firmer-than-anticipated price pressures in certain categories. The report added to a mixed inflation picture already shaped by hotter-than-expected consumer price data, keeping investors focused on how the data might influence the Federal Reserve's upcoming policy decision.
